Color Name: Floral White

What is hex #F9F9F1 Color?

Floral White (Hex code: F9F9F1)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#F9F9F1 is Floral White. The RGB values are (249, 249, 241) which means it is composed of 34% red, 34% green and 33%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:0 M:0 Y:3 K:2. In the HSV/HSB scale, #F9F9F1 has a hue of 60°, 3% saturation and a brightness value of 98%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#F9F9F1 is #F1F1F9 which is called Anti-Flash White.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#F9F9F1 color is offered by #F1F1F9.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#F9F9F1 are #F1F5F9 (Anti-Flash White) and #F5F1F9 (Cultured).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.

Triadic Palette

#F9F9F1 triadic color palette has three colors each of which is separated by 120° in the RGB wheel. Thus, #F1F9F9 (Alice Blue) and #F9F1F9 (Magnolia) along with #F9F9F1, our main color, create a stunning and beautiful triadic palette with the maximum variation in hue and, therefore, offering the best possible contrast when taken together.
